How much does parental involvement matter when autism spectrum disorder (ASD) children use artificial intelligence (AI) in the learning process?

Abstract: This study's objective was to demonstrate the connection(s) between parental participation in employing artificial intelligence (AI) for children with autism spectrum disorder (ASD). Statistics indicate that the number of ASD children is increasing compared to previous years and this issue has become the focal point for numerous studies into the best teaching and developmental strategies for ASD children.
